People are swept off their feet by home furnishings in this H&M Home ad

With Valentine's Day approaching, love is on the protagonists' minds in this new H&M set to the classic love song "Can't Take My Eyes Off You." Only, home furnishings rather than people are the objects of their desire.

A new spot directed by Martin Werner of Bacon (a veteran of humorous commercials for home retailers, such as German's Hornbach) shows how a vase, a rug and a champagne flute all catch people's eyes and seem infinitely more attractive than their cute child, potential fiancee or a guy who's flirting at a pool party. 

The spot comes from Swedish agency King, whose creative director Frank Hollingworth explained: "To clearly show that we have a bit of self-distance in what we do, we have exaggerated the role they play in the customers’ lives. We think it makes for an interesting and joyful feeling, adding a personal touch to the brand."

The campaign is running on YouTube and Meta as well on TV in selected markets. H&M Home is currently available in 56 markets, including shop-in-shops and concept stores, and delivers to 42 online markets.
